He explained that although the avalanche of hot clouds seemed to subside on Friday, the accumulation of eruptive material on the slopes of the mountain could at any time slide down if triggered by heavy rain.This condition has the potential to cut off road access in the river valley area again.
PVMBG ensures that coordination will continue with the Regional Disaster Management Agency (BPBD), TNI and Polri to determine when the route will be safe to pass again.
“The temporary Malang-Lumajang route must be completely restricted. There should be no loss of life due to people’s ignorance of crossing vulnerable zones when it rains,” he said.
Hadi emphasized that the main priority currently is mitigating casualties, including preventing the risk of burns due to hot clouds and other secondary dangers in vital routes.
Until now, the status of Mount Semeru is still at Level IV or Watch.PVMBG also recommends a sterilization area eight kilometers from the peak for all types of activities, to avoid the risk of flint throwing that may still occur.
